Do you ever ask yourself what the difference between Broadway and Off-Broadway is? This question is one that echoes among spontaneous theatregoers and theatre fanatics alike. Many believe the answer has to do with quality. But the answer is very simple: it is all about the size. Multiple of the biggest shows in the history of theatre have begun at Off-Broadway before they made it to sold out houses. One of them is Hamilton, the Tony- and Pulitzer Prize-winning hit musical.
